About Gerald J. Creager

Gerald J. Creager is a scholar working on Atmospheric Science, Oceanography and Information Systems and Management, having authored 8 papers that have together received 371 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Meteorological Phenomena and Simulations (4 papers), Climate variability and models (3 papers) and Atmospheric aerosols and clouds (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atmospheric Science (340 citations), Global and Planetary Change (315 citations) and Environmental Engineering (51 citations). Gerald J. Creager has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Kent H. Knopfmeier, Thomas A. Jones, Dustan M. Wheatley, Patrick Minnis, Rabindra Palikonda, David C. Dowell, Patrick S. Skinner, Louis J. Wicker, Pamela L. Heinselman and Anthony E. Reinhart. Their work appears in journals such as SAE technical papers on CD-ROM/SAE technical paper series, Weather and Forecasting and Marine Technology Society Journal.
